Solution Overview
Problem
The overwhelming number of software applications and digital content options on mobile devices can confuse users, making it difficult for them to find relevant content, leading to a need for improved methods and systems to automatically recommend and distribute digital content based on device conditions and user actions.
Innovation Solution
A system comprising server-side and client-side components that autonomously monitor device conditions and user actions, define operational scenarios, and trigger content recommendations or distributions, including software applications, multimedia files, and advertisements, based on predefined scenarios.

AI summary
A method and system for distributing customized content to a mobile computing device is disclosed. The method involves, by one or more server-side components on a content server, receiving contextual device data from a client-side component running on the mobile device. The contextual data is based at least in part on monitored user actions and includes application usage data indicative of user engagement with installed applications. Based on the received contextual device data, the server-side components select customized content intended to improve the functionality of the mobile device. The selected content is sent to the client-side component, which performs a silent installation of the received content on the device, defined as an installation initiated without requiring user action.
